To build on what Alan said below, another factor to consider is your heat load in the space. If you have a lab minimum ventilation requirement of 6ACH, with an equipment heat gain of 10w/ft2 in addition to lights, people and solar loads (not uncommon) you are likely going to be running the supply air at close to 11-12 ACH with an all-air system.  

 

If your equipment load is lower – let’s say 3w/ft2, then your likely going to see the same volume of air supplied, and you probably will not see the fan energy reduction. There is a slight increase in static pressure at the DOAS to supply the air. The chilled beams themselves shouldn’t have any fan energy usage.

Myself and many others have modeled these types of systems, both under eQuest as well as Energyplus.  If you aren’t showing fan savings you may want to verify that in fact you are able to specify smaller HP motors at the DOAU due to the decrease in overall volume flow rates vs standard air recirculation systems. If you system design does show a lower HP supply fan at the unit then there may indeed be a modeling error on the runtime of the fans or something else. It is not easy to say without more detail.

Has anyone successfully shown energy savings due to an Active Chilled Beam airside system, as compared to a series VAV or other baseline? I haven't been able to model the fan (or any system) energy savings that several white papers claim.The last sim list discussion of this was in 2006 anything new?
